Yet another mail. The official openvz kernel RPMs are named in such a way
that it causes problems. Tools like yum and apt make a special case about
kernel RPM files because multiple of these can be installed next to each
other.

Because OpenVZ name their kernel ovzkernel, this is not possible. Can we
change the name of the OpenVZ kernel package from:

ovzkernel-2.6.9-023stab030.1-smp
to:
kernel-smp-2.6.9-42.0.3.ovz.1

This would make it more clear to people what it is based on and would make
apt and yum work with those kernels by default.
